Place the cake upside down on to a cake stand or serving plate. Warm the jam gently in a small pan, sieve, then brush over the top of the cake. On a clean work top dusted with icing sugar, roll out the marzipan to 10mm thick and the exact size of the top of the cake, using the tin as a guide.
